One kind is to use warm water. Many people think that warm water is similar to cold water, either cold water or hot water directly. It is wrong to think that hot water is hotter and can melt the tahini well! The warm water temperature is the most appropriate, and the consistency of the sesame sauce prepared is just right, not only dry, but also silky. They all look the same, but the water temperature is quite different when it is actually made.

But in this way, you must cook and eat. Common sense we all know that the second adjustment of warm water, especially the sauce, is easy to deteriorate under the condition of not salty, and the warm water itself cannot be mixed with the sesame sauce, and it will layer after a few hours. Then the taste becomes very unpalatable, and the sesame sauce deteriorates in many cases. Generally speaking, friends with a slightly weaker taste can't feel it, so don't eat it! Therefore, the sesame sauce prepared with warm water must be in the right amount. Mix the sesame sauce with warm water at 40 degrees, and stir repeatedly. Use twice the amount of water for cold dishes or hot pot dipping, and three times for cold noodles.

The other is to use sesame oil. In fact, it is the most appropriate method to use sesame oil. There is some oil produced by grinding peanuts in the sesame sauce, and then use a smoother sesame oil to mix the two together to better blend together. Peanut oil is also possible, but it is best to heat the peanut oil to a moderate temperature. The preparation of this method may prolong the use time of the sesame paste, and it is not easy to be damaged for a long time. And it’s super delicate and fragrant, even if you don’t put it in the refrigerator for a week, it’s okay! The ratio is one to three. Sesame oil 1 sesame paste 3. Keep this ratio in mind, you can definitely use it.

Friends who use warm water must not change to cold water because of the tight time, and hot water will not work. The editor repeatedly emphasizes this point, and everyone must keep it in mind. Stir in warm water, keep the direction in one direction, and keep stirring so that the diluted sesame paste can have the greatest and most mellow taste. Z3z
